UPDATE: Wildfire spotted northwest of Quesnel being held

The fire was discovered Wednesday night
qco-fire-710
A spot wildfire was discovered northwest of Quensel on Wednesday night, July 9.

UPDATE 8:40 a.m.

The fire is now being held, meaning its expected to remain within the current perimeter, control line or boundary.


Original

A spot wildfire northwest of Quesnel was discovered on Wednesday night.

As of Thursday morning (July 10), the blaze is 0.009 hectares in size and remains out of control. However, BC Wildfire Service last updated the fire just after 8 p.m. on July 9.

The cause of the blaze is currently under investigation.

While northwest of Quesnel, the fire is also just east of Klushoil Lake Provincial Park, bordering the Cariboo Fire Centre and the Prince George Fire Centre.
